释义

Says that someone or something is good or suitable and suggests you should use or do it. Often used when giving advice about what is best to choose.

用法与细微差别

Mostly formal or neutral. Common with subjects like 'doctor', 'teacher', 'guide'. Usual collocations: 'recommend doing', 'recommend that you...', 'highly recommends'. Don't use with 'advise' incorrectly—'recommend' is more about suggestions, not warnings.
